Output 678499c74dda568bd25c3cd79ac3931f820d1fa319c541f5a5df3b340e9d181f:1

value
2345544
script pubkey
OP_0 OP_PUSHBYTES_20 75fcaa2185275d088bb9ff36f6a513e413628952
address
bc1qwh725gv9yaws3zaelum0dfgnusfk9z2jfhdgcn
transaction
678499c74dda568bd25c3cd79ac3931f820d1fa319c541f5a5df3b340e9d181f
spent
true